SS2 4AS is an accessible, working-class neighbourhood on St Edmunds Close, 1.2km from Porters Town in Southend-on-Sea. Administratively it sits within St. Luke's ward and the Rochford and Southend East constituency.
An affordable area with active regeneration, SS2 4AS is a striving suburban area — non-UK born households working to get ahead. With an average age of 45, this is established family country — quiet streets, strong community ties, and low rental churn. 32% of homes are socially rented, reflecting the area's public housing provision and council presence.
Safety: Crime rates are low here at 45 incidents per 1,000 residents — well below average and reassuring for families. Property: Average house prices are around £262k, down 2.0% year-on-year. The Index of Multiple Deprivation places this area in the most deprived 20% nationally — this often means more affordable prices and active local authority investment, but also fewer amenities and higher benefit dependency.
Census 2021 statistics for SS2 4AS are sourced from Output Area E00080269 (shared with 5 postcodes in this micro-neighbourhood). Property prices come from HM Land Registry.
